IRW_LT033 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: IRW_LT - ILM LT

  • Message number: 033

  • Message text: Variant & is already being used

    The SAP error message IRW_LT033 indicates that a variant is already in use. This typically occurs when you attempt to create or modify a variant that is currently being utilized by another process or user. Here’s a breakdown of the cause, potential solutions, and related information:
    
    Cause: Concurrent Usage: The variant you are trying to modify or delete is currently being accessed by another user or process. Locking Mechanism: SAP uses a locking mechanism to prevent changes to data that is currently in use. If a variant is locked, you will receive this error. Session Issues: Sometimes, a session may not have been properly closed, leaving the variant in a locked state. Solutions: Check Active Sessions: Verify if another user is currently using the variant.
